New York: Signet, 1968. 6th Printing. Mass Market Paperback. Good. 7x4x0. 6th printing. Faint edge wear, toning. 1968 Mass Market Paperback. Allen Spraggett was one of the early investigators of what is now known as psychic phenomena, and this book includes the latest research into Extra-Sensory Perception.

About Yesterday's Muse Books

Yesterday's Muse Inc. is an independent used & rare bookseller that has been in operation for over 15 years. We opened our first 'brick and mortar' storefront in December of 2008 in our hometown of Webster, NY.Owner Jonathan Smalter is a member of the Antiquarian Booksellers' Association of America (ABAA), former vice president of the Independent Online Booksellers Association (IOBA), both of which are trade organizations created to promote ethical online selling practices, and to encourage continuing education among fellow booksellers. He is also a 2011 graduate of the Colorado Antiquarian Book Seminar (CABS). He has nearly 20 years of experience in the book trade, during which time he has become adept at evaluating used and collectible books.
